Bug Description
Ubuntu version: 11.10, 64bit
Bliss Lens Version: 0.1.3
Using the 'alacarte' menu editor to limit the applications folders displayed in bliss is successful (e.g disabling the Sound&Vison menu prevents it from being displayed after a re-login)
However, disabling an item in 'alacarte' (e.g. 'LibreOffice' in the 'Office' menu) does not prevent it from being displayed in bliss.
Is there a better way to hide unwanted application content?
